Are Railroad Injuries Legal?

The railroad industry is among the most hazardous industries to work in. The reason is that employees are subject to long hours, physical labor and hazardous conditions.

If you were injured while working for the railroad, it is crucial to hire an attorney who can help you pursue compensation. This is particularly true when the accident resulted from a safety violation by the company.

FELA

The FELA is a federal law that protects railroad workers who suffer injuries. Railroad companies are held to strict liability if they fail to provide safe working conditions to their employees.

The FELA is similar in that it covers occupational injury or illness that is caused by work. It doesn't limit your right to receive compensation for pain and permanent injuries, disfigurement economic loss, lost wages, or any other losses unlike the state workers' compensation system.

FELA is more stringent than state workers' compensation due to the fact that it requires evidence that a railroad company was negligent. This makes it a highly contentious type of lawsuit. In a FELA claim, you must prove that someone at the railroad was negligent, and that their negligence caused your accident , or even aggravated an existing issue. This can be accomplished in a variety of ways.

Not following safety rules is one of the most common ways railroad employees are negligent. This can be due to not following safety guidelines, using unsafe equipment, being pressured to work too fast or too often without receiving proper training or failing to provide an environment that is safe for workers.

Another way that a railroad company can be found to be negligent is when they violate the federal government's minimum safety standards. These standards cover everything from the design of lebanon railroad injuries lawyer cars to their maintenance and repair.

The Federal Employers Liability Act also allows you to bring a lawsuit for your personal injuries. This means that you are able to sue the railroad company who employed you and other parties who's negligence could have contributed to your injury.

BIA

The BIA requires railroad operators to ensure that their locomotives and tenders are safe for use. This law is designed to safeguard the public from the dangers that railroads could cause. It also imposes strict liability on carriers if a BIA violation causes an injury to one of their employees.

Most BIA violations concern the failure to keep the locomotive and the tender free of dangers of tripping. This includes spilled grease, oil and loose tools and parts. Spilt liquids or ice are also common. The BIA also requires that all equipment for locomotives be maintained in good working order.

Damages

Railroad employees can sue their employers for railroad injury legal under the Federal Employers License Act (FELA). FELA allows injured workers the right to seek compensation in the event of injuries or illness sustained while working. This applies to both non-economic and economic types.

Economic damage claims may include medical expenses, prescription costs, and lost wages as a result of the injury. These expenses can be difficult for an attorney to calculate. An attorney with experience in the field of train accident injuries might be able to assist you determine your damages claim's value.

Non-economic damages are more difficult to quantify, but they may include emotional distress and loss of consortium. Depending on the severity and extent of your injuries, you could be able to claim for loss of enjoyment or diminished future earning potential.

It is vital to be aware that FELA cases have a three-year Statute of Limitations. This means that you must file your FELA claim within three years from the date of your injury. Inability to do so could make your claim void and prohibit you from bringing it again in the future.
